Yet another reminder that if you are going to be on vacation and have your list email sent where autoresponders are setup or in place... Please either disable your autoresponder or unsubscribe from the list for the period you will be away. Your fellow list members (and moderator!) appreciate it.
It's sufficient to take care of a certain set of criteria... 1. don't reply twice to the same address 2. don't answer to Precedence: bulk or Precedence: list 3. _do_ loop checks. ;-) This is usually already sufficient. I use to add a couple of other checks to that for customers that do want autoresponders. However, there's no reason at all to disable your subscription (Except for the couple of hours it takes upon return to catch up with all the mail).
